So I have been trying the last week to get contact details of an insurance company that will be able to give me a quote to insure an exotic vehicle, I have looked up on the internet and replied on their web sites but when I tell them that it is for an exotic car, they say that they cannot insure it. :oops:

The car is a 2013 /2014 Porsche 991 Turbo S. The value of this car with a few extra's is R3 000 000.00.

I was up in JHB this past week and at Porsche and they told me that they do not have anybody to insure a car like this and that I have to look for an insurance company myself.

Please note. this car has to still be ordered and it is not for me, it is for one of my clients.

from santam side there will be a few questions

like is it a right hand drive
spares availability

those are typical questions that will come

me as asking, and presume it will be a brand new car??

santam will insure it!! so I am told
